Story

Thanks for taking the time to visit my JustGiving page.

My Mum, Sylvia Joan Cree was diagnosed with Lung Cancer with secondaries in her Brain in May 2012 just after her 79th birthday at which she had felt fit and had hosted and catered for a group of 16 ladies for a birthday lunch.

She rejected any agressive treatment and decided to live the time she had left in the best possible way. This was facilitated by Macmillan Cancer care and the fantastic work they do visiting patients in their homes. Up to the end of her life Mum felt that she had made absolutely the right decision. She had great Care at Home, in Myton hospice, (to whom she donated £1000 in her lifetime) and in Town Thornes, a residential home that she lived in for the last month of her life.

My Mum knew that I was entering the York Marathon and also that I was planning to raise money in rememberance of her. She was not in favour of grand gestures and so I want to raise just £1000 but in a way in which everyone donates a small amount.... To that end, I would love to hit the £1000 mark with 500 people giving just £2 each.
